AI-Powered Game Development Market Set to Surge to $28.4B by 2035

By Maya Gray · June 1, 2026

Explosive Growth Projected for AI Game Development

The artificial intelligence revolution in gaming is poised for unprecedented expansion, with the AI-powered game development and procedural content creation market projected to surge from USD 6.8 billion in 2025 to USD 28.4 billion by 2035, according to research from Spherical Insights. This represents a compound annual growth rate of 15.2%, signaling a fundamental shift in how games are created and delivered.

Implications for Open-World Gaming

Procedural content creation holds particular significance for the development of open-world games, where the sheer scale of required content has traditionally presented major development challenges. According to industry analysis, AI-powered procedural generation allows developers to create vast, diverse game worlds without the prohibitive costs and timelines associated with manual content creation.

This technology enables studios to generate terrain, populate environments, and create gameplay scenarios at a scale that would be impossible through traditional development methods.
